Zen 5 DT won't have an NPU and thus won't support AI PC without a dGPU. But it shouldn't matter. Let's recap Windows 12/24H2 AI PC strategy that should premier at May Build:

Q - What's Windows AI PC:

It's a new Windows update that will unlock ground breaking Windows features enabled by the power of AI, alongside a marketing push for Windows PCs enabled by AI.

Q - What are the requirements for Windows AI PC?:

45 TOPs total system minimum. On mobile devices, from the NPU, preferably, for low power AI features such as Windows Camera Background Blur, Sound Supression, AI Explorer, Personal Co-Pilot on Device and much more.

Q - How can I identify Windows AI PCs?

PCs with Snapdragon X, AMD Ryzen 9000 and Intel Core Ultra 2XX*/V/MX200 will be AI PC enabled.

Q - Why would OEMs adopt AI PC?

Not only Microsoft will be spearheading a new marketing push for AI PCs sales, but OEMs with AI PC designs will get price rebates on Windows license. AI PCs experiences will be available at multiple price points.

Q - Why would AMD, Intel or Qualcomm dedicate silicon for a 45 TOPs NPU?

Windows AI PCs will get a big marketing push, price rebates on Windows license and be at the forefront of the new cycle of Laptop PC sales following Windows 10 End of Support and 3 year purchase cycle from COVID boom.

Q - Do it Yourself Desktop Users who want AI PC experiences without being attached to an Laptop. How will they be able to get it?

They can buy an dGPU that meets the minimum system TOPs. Or can replace their system with Intel Arrow Lake which will have ~70 TOPs total, with 16 - 20 TOPs from the overclocked SoC NPU and ~50 TOPs from the brand new TSMC N4 Xe LPG with XMX units. But Desktops aren't the focus of Windows AI PC marketing push.
